centos中安装sudo yum install gcc openssl-devel bzip2-devel失败
时间: 2024-10-09 15:10:26 浏览: 138
本地安装gcc-c++依赖rpm
在CentOS系统中,`sudo yum install gcc openssl-devel bzip2-devel`命令用于安装必要的编译器和依赖库,以便于构建其他软件包。如果这个命令失败,可能是由于以下几个原因:
1. **网络连接问题**:确保你的机器已连接到互联网,并且yum服务器能正常访问。
2. **依赖缺失**:检查之前是否已经安装了部分依赖,如果没有,先尝试单独安装缺失的依赖。
3. **yum仓库问题**:确认是否正确配置了yum源,你可以通过运行`yum repolist all`来查看当前可用的仓库。
4. **权限不足**:运行命令前,确保你有足够的权限。如果是非root用户,需要使用`sudo`。
5. **软件包不存在**:确认提供的软件包名是否存在,有时更新后的系统可能不再提供旧版本的包。
6. **系统更新或安全补丁**:有时候,新安装的系统可能需要先处理完所有更新再安装额外的包。
如果遇到错误信息,建议根据错误提示进行排查。解决完问题后,可以再次尝试安装:
```bash
sudo yum install -y gcc openssl-devel bzip2-devel
```
阅读全文